Cursor MCPProtocolo de Contexto de Modelo

Explore o recurso revolucionário MCP do Cursor - Integre assistentes de IA perfeitamente ao seu ambiente de desenvolvimento.Ver Documentação Oficial →

O que é o Protocolo de Contexto de Modelo?

O Protocolo de Contexto de Modelo (MCP) é um padrão aberto desenvolvido pela Anthropic para permitir que assistentes de IA interajam perfeitamente com sistemas externos como sistemas de arquivos e serviços em nuvem. Como padrão aberto, o MCP permite que sistemas de IA se comuniquem de forma segura e eficiente com várias fontes de dados e ferramentas.

Benefícios Principais
  • Padrão aberto com múltiplas integrações
  • Interação de dados bidirecional segura
  • Configuração flexível do servidor
  • Rico ecossistema de ferramentas
Tipos de Servidores Suportados
  • Servidores de sistema de arquivos
  • Servidores de busca (Brave, Tavily)
  • Servidores de banco de dados
  • Servidores de ferramentas personalizadas

Servidores MCP Recomendados

mcp-server-git Functionality
O servidor MCP Git para interação e automação fornece ferramentas para ler, buscar e manipular repositórios Git por meio de Modelos de Línguas de Alta Capacidade. Status atual do desenvolvimento: sujeito a alterações e expansões. Ferramentas disponíveis: - ageit_status Mostra o status do diretório de trabalho com caminho do repositório como entrada e retorna o status atual do diretório de trabalho como saída - ageit_diff_unstaged Mostra as alterações no diretório de trabalho que não foram ainda encaminhadas com caminho do repositório como entrada e retorna a saída de diferenças das alterações não encaminhadas - ageit_diff Storna as alterações entre branch ou commits com caminho do reposiro, nome da branch/commit-alvo como entradas e retorna saída de diferenças comparando o estado atual com o alvo - ageit_commit Registra as alterações no repositório com caminho do repositório, mensagem como entradas e retorna confirmação com novo hash do commit - ageit_add Adiciona conteúdo de arquivos a área de encaminhamento com caminho do repositório, lista de caminhos de arquivos como entradas e retorna confirmação de arquivos encaminhados - ageit_reset Desencaminha todas as alterações encaminhadas com caminho do repositório como entrada e retorna confirmação da operação de remontar o branch - ageit_log Mostra registros de commits com caminho do repositório, máximo de contagem como entradas e retorna lista de ítens de commit com hash, autor, data e mensagem - ageit_create_branch Cria nova branch com caminho do repositório, nome da branch, ponto inicial opcional como entradas e retorna confirmação de criação da branch - ageit_checkout Altera branches com caminho do repositório, nome da pasta que será desmarcada como entrada e retorna confirmação da mudança ao branch - ageit_show Mostra conteúdo de commits com caminho do repositório, revisão como entradas e retorna conteúdo da commit especicada - ageit_init Inicializa o repositório Git com diretório que vai ser inicializado como entrada e retorna confirmação de inicialização do reposiro.
Google Drive Server Documentation
O servidor do Google Drive é integrado com o Google Drive para permitir a listagem, leitura e busca de arquivos, suporta todos os tipos de arquivo e tem recursos como a exportação automática dos arquivos do Workspace do Google e autenticação OAuth 2.0 através de chaves ou credenciais OAuth.
Filesystem MCP Server
Servidor Node.js implementando o Modelo de Condição de Contexto (MCP) para operações do sistema de arquivos.
MCP Server Fetch Tool
Um servidor de protocolo de contexto que oferece capacidades de recuperação de conteúdo Web. Esse servidor permite que os LLMs recuperem e processem conteúdos em páginas da Web, convertendo o HTML para markdown para consumo mais fácil.
Everything MCP Server
Um servidor de teste para clientes MCP que implementa várias características e ferramentas, incluindo prompts, recursos de amostragem, o eco, ferramenta com mensagens de retro-alimentação, Adicionar ferramenta adicionando dois números juntos, LongRunningOperation com notificações de progresso e getTinyImage retornando uma pequena imagem de teste.
Install and Configure EverArt MCP Server
O servidor EverArt MCP é um servidor de geração de imagens para o Claude Desktop utilizando a API do EverArt.

Recursos Avançados e Melhores Práticas

Configuração Multi-Servidor

O Cursor suporta a configuração de múltiplos servidores MCP:

  • Servidores de sistema de arquivos + busca
  • Múltiplos servidores de modelo IA
  • Combinações de ferramentas personalizadas
  • Configurações específicas de ambiente
Dicas de Performance

Recomendações principais para otimizar servidores MCP:

  • Usar a versão mais recente do Cursor
  • Configurar corretamente o espaço de trabalho
  • Gerenciar chaves API com segurança
  • Monitorar status do servidor

Perguntas Frequentes

Como resolver problemas de conexão do servidor MCP?
Soluções comuns incluem: 1) Reiniciar o Cursor 2) Verificar conectividade de rede 3) Verificar chaves API 4) Confirmar configuração do servidor. Para problemas persistentes, consulte os logs do servidor para informações detalhadas.
Quais sistemas operacionais são suportados?
Os servidores MCP suportam todos os principais sistemas operacionais (Windows, macOS, Linux). Alguns servidores específicos podem requerer dependências adicionais do sistema - consulte a documentação respectiva.
Como desenvolver servidores MCP personalizados?
O desenvolvimento de servidores MCP personalizados requer seguir a especificação do protocolo MCP. Você pode usar Node.js ou outras linguagens suportadas, consultando a documentação oficial e exemplos.
Como a segurança do servidor MCP é garantida?
O MCP implementa mecanismos rigorosos de segurança incluindo controle de acesso, validação de chaves API e protocolos de comunicação seguros. Os servidores só podem acessar recursos e operações explicitamente autorizados.